Web/en/post/question-455258 WebA gentleman thief, gentleman burglar, lady thief, or phantom thief is a stock character in fiction. A gentleman or lady thief is characterised by impeccable manners, charm, courteousness, and the avoidance of physical force or intimidation to steal, and often has inherited wealth. This is a general term for someone who steals something without threatening violence. Burglars (usually) and pickpockets can also be classified as thieves (the plural of ”thief”). A burglar (also called a housebreaker) is a thief who breaks into the victim’s home in order to steal and is guilty of burglary or house breaking. Other specialist terms are pickpocket and shoplifter.
